Norwood Junction is equipped with essential amenities designed to accommodate a wide range of passenger needs. If you're planning to buy or collect train tickets, you’ll find a conveniently located ticket office, open every day from early morning until late evening. For those preferring automated methods, ticket machines are available 24/7, with accessibility features designed for ease of use. It's worth noting that smartcards cannot be issued or validated at this station.
For passenger assistance, staff are available throughout most of the day, every day of the week. While the station lacks a dedicated waiting room, there are seating areas for travelers to use as they await their trains. Although there are refreshments available — including a coffee shop on Platform 1 and a kiosk on Platforms 4/5 — shoppers might find the retail offering rather limited.
In terms of accessibility, step-free access is available though somewhat limited — with platform connections facilitated via a subway with steps. For accessible travel, nearby stations like Anerley, West Norwood, or East Croydon may be more suitable options.
Norwood Junction also offers various onward travel options. For local bus services, you can utilize bus stops on Selhurst Road to connect to destinations such as East Croydon and Sutton or head towards Balham and London Bridge. If you prefer a more personalized journey, taxis can be arranged through services like Addison Lee or Gett.

Wolverhampton Train Station is equipped with an array of facilities to make your visit as comfortable as possible. Ticket purchasing is a breeze with an accessible ticket office open from 05:30 to 22:30 on weekdays and slightly reduced hours on Sundays. Ticket machines are available to collect tickets bought online, though they are not currently accessible for those with disabilities. For those needing additional support, the station boasts an induction loop, staffed assistance points throughout the station, and CCTV for added safety.
Accessibility is a priority at the station, which is classified as a step-free access category A station. This means all platforms are accessible without steps, which is great news for travelers with mobility concerns. The station also offers 27 accessible parking spaces. However, it's important to note that there are no smartcard facilities, so you’ll need to bring your ticket or collect it from the machines.
Travelers can relax in the comfortable waiting areas or enjoy a moment in the first-class lounge if you have the appropriate ticket. Refreshment facilities are conveniently located throughout the station to grab a bite or a coffee on the go, and ATMs are also available.
Getting around from Wolverhampton is simple, given the transport links and options available right outside the station. The West Midlands Metro tram services are a quick and efficient option for leading you smoothly into nearby destinations. Rail replacement services run from directly opposite the station entrance, ensuring continuity of travel even during disruptions.
If you're planning on catching a bus, a wealth of information is accessible for planning your journey via printable formats. Wolverhampton station does not yet offer underground services, but this is made up for with the efficient availability of trams and buses.
